Understanding Websockets

Websockets provide a full-duplex communication channel over a single, long-lived connection. This means that both the client and server can send messages to each other at any time without the need for constant polling. It's an ideal solution for applications like online chat, real-time gaming, live notifications, and collaborative tools.


Creating a PHP Websocket Server

To create a PHP websocket server, you'll typically use a library or package that simplifies the process. One of the popular choices is

Ratchet
, a PHP websocket library. You can install it using Composer and start building your websocket server.

composer require cboden/ratchet

With Ratchet, you can define your websocket server, handle incoming connections, and broadcast messages to connected clients. Here's a simplified example:

Real-World Use Cases

PHP websockets can be used for various real-time applications, including:

  • Real-time chat applications.
  • Live updates and notifications in social networks.
  • Online gaming with real-time multiplayer interaction.
  • Collaborative tools for remote work and project management.

Security Considerations

When implementing websockets, it's essential to consider security. Websockets can introduce new attack vectors, so you should follow best practices, including securing the server, validating messages, and implementing authentication mechanisms to protect your application from security threats.
